Stephie Bunyard Administration Manager and Personal Assistant to Managing Director |
|
Stephie graduated from Secretarial College in 1974 and has 35 years experience in a variety of Secretarial and Administrative positions, including 16 years in the mining industry.
She has worked for 7 years on the Zambian Copperbelt and 7 years for Anglo American in South Africa finishing in the role of Personal Assistant to the Executive Mine Manager Project, Vaal Reefs.
After emigrating to Australia in 1988, Stephie worked for 2 years as Personal Assistant to the Director of the Lions Eye Institute. Subsequent to this she operated her own Secretarial business and also worked part time for the Western Australian Education Department. Stephie joined Talisman Mining Limited in February 2006.
Stephie is a Member of the Australian Institute of Office Professionals.

Harry Cornelius Exploration Manager |
|
Harry is a graduate of the University of Sydney with a Bachelor of Science in Geology. He has over 10 years experience in the exploration and mine geology fields.
Harry has experience in exploring for gold and industrial minerals in Western Australia and rare metals in Western Australia and Brazil. He has also had extensive exposure in minesite geology and supervision in Western Australia for both rare metals and industrial minerals.
Harry has been instrumental in the discovery and delineation of major rare metal deposits in Western Australia and has had the opportunity to take these projects from an exploration play through resource delineation and into production. He has also had experience in project generation and reviews in Australia as well as in Africa, China and Brazil. |

Brendan Brittliffe Operations Manager |
|
Brendan joined Talisman Mining in January 2006 with 10 years experience in the West Australian mining industry.
Prior to joining Talisman, Brendan gained extensive experience in both the exploration and production sectors of the industry. He has worked in a variety of roles which enabled him to develop his skills in communication and supervision. |
